Punakha Drubchen is an annual religious and cultural festival held in the Punakha Dzong, which commemorates the victories of Bhutan against Tibetan invaders in the 17th century. The celebration involves a dramatic re-enactment of the historical battles and the traditional serda, which is the offering of prayers for the protection and wellbeing of the country. Punakha Drubchen showcases Bhutan's rich history and helps keep the ancient traditions alive in the hearts of its people.
